## Configuration

Plugins for Splitbranch (our A/B assignment service) read config from the same env file as the core daemon, so you don't need your own loader — just call `splitbranch.config()` and you're set. Required keys: `SPLITBRANCH_HOST`, `SPLITBRANCH_BUCKET_COUNT`, and a signing secret so the service can verify your plugin's assignment requests aren't spoofed. Host and bucket count are plain values; set them however you like. The signing secret goes on the very next line.

vault entry, yadug-yahig: VAULT_KEY8=0123db84

Night-shift staff: Floor 4 of the Tellhaven Building opens this week. After 21:00, access is via the rear stairwell only; the lifts are locked out overnight during the settling period. Complete a walk-through of the new floor once per shift and log it. The stairwell keypad accepts the code below.

badge for yahop-fawep: bdg-XBKXI-68071

**Ticket: Config drift on SquatGuard scanner nodes**

For new folks: SquatGuard scans our internal registry for typo-squatting package names. Last week the Brackenford nodes drifted from the baseline — someone hand-edited thresholds during an incident and never reverted. Result: scanner missed two lookalike packages flagged later by the nightly sweep. Drift detection now runs hourly and pages on mismatch. Do not hand-edit node configs; all changes go through the manifest repo. Canonical baseline values are below.

config for faduf-yahap:
[lamvan]
team = rusael
access_code = ac_ac22dc
owner = druius.istdor
host = lamvan.novacio.example
port = 8443
peer = soreth.xolmario.corp
salt = 0768e68d
pin = 8310